Former Christian Coalition head and candidate for Georgia lieutenant Governor Ralph Reed says John McCain should step up his efforts to reach out to evangelical voters. Reed said the presumptive GOP nominee for president could win more than 70 percent of the evangelical vote if he continues to woo them.
